An engineer needs to provide outbound internet access to a set of Compute Engine instances that have only internal IP addresses. The instances must use a static IP address for outbound traffic. Which solution should they implement?

Correct answer & explanation

Create a Cloud NAT gateway with static IP address and configure it on the VPC network.

Cloud NAT with manual port allocation allows a static IP to be assigned to the NAT gateway, providing outbound internet access to instances without external IPs.

  • Assign a static external IP to each instance and configure a firewall rule to allow egress.

    Why it's wrong here

    The requirement specifies instances have only internal IPs, so assigning external IPs is not desired.

  • Configure Private Google Access on the subnet to route traffic to Google APIs.

    Why it's wrong here

    Private Google Access only allows access to Google APIs, not general internet.

  • Deploy a Compute Engine instance as a NAT instance with IP forwarding enabled.

    Why it's wrong here

    A custom NAT instance is possible but not the recommended solution; Cloud NAT is the managed service.
